The size of Monash is approximately 218.7 square kilometres. There are 6 parks, covering nearly 18.3% of the total area. The population of Monash in 2016 was 1124 people. By 2021 the population was 1110 showing a population decline of 1.2% in the area during that time. The predominant age group in Monash is 50-59 years. Households in Monash are primarily childless couples and are likely to be repaying $1000 - $1399 per month on mortgage repayments. In general, people in Monash work in a labourer occupation.In 2021, 82.40% of the homes in Monash were owner-occupied compared with 82.30% in 2016.
Monash has 588 properties. Over the last 5 years, Houses in Monash have seen a 102.54% increase in median value. As at 30 April 2026:
